Whether you’re making an Old Fashioned, Manhattan, or another cocktail, which whiskey you choose will have a major impact on the outcome. Acclaimed bartender Sother Teague of Honeybee’s and Amor Y Amargo explains how and why he selects certain whiskeys for his drinks, with factors like style, proof, and price all under consideration.
